    The sixth-seeded Philadelphia 76ers attempt to even their Eastern Conference first round series when they take on the third-seeded Boston Celtics in Game 2 at 6:30 p.m. ET on Wednesday. Boston is a 4.5-point favorite at William Hill, while the Over-Under is 214.5.
